Abstract

The human genome sequence provides the underlying code for human biology. Understanding the sequence-code of the genome is vital for understanding how genetic variants affect human disease and traits, but it has remained one of the biggest challenges in biology. In an era of exponential growth of genomics and biomedical data, genomics foundation models have emerged as powerful tools to aid this goal due to their capacity to identify highly complex patterns in large datasets. Can these models that have revolutionized image recognition and natural language also help us decode the human genome and advance personalized medicine? In this workshop, we will provide an overview of how genomics foundation models can be used to learn the regulatory code of the genome, discuss specific models and applications, and get hands-on experience implementing them.
